Star Trek: Deep Space Nine Season 4 was released on VHS in the UK in a two-episode-per-tape format by CIC Video in 1996.
It is interesting to note that this season sees a number of volumes receive ratings above PG. Only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an had received such classification before.

CIC Video included stardates on its covers for each episode. These appeared even when no stardate was given in the episode. The back cover carried a quote from one of the episodes contained on the video.
Sleeve changes
The orientation of the station is changed from this season on. The fully-visible, tilted station image goes onto the back cover, where the Defiant can be seen.
